How Our Sewage Water Removal Process Works
Our team’s process for sewage water removal is designed to reduce disruption to your daily life while ensuring a thorough and effective cleanup. Don’t let sewage water linger in your home or business, as it can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Our process involves assessing the damage, extracting the sewage water, drying the affected areas, and disinfecting the space to prevent bacterial growth.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team arrives at your property to assess the extent of the damage and contain the affected area to prevent further spreading of sewage water. We use specialized equipment to contain the area and prevent water from seeping into other parts of your property.
Step 2: Extraction and Cleaning
Using our state-of-the-art equipment, we extract the sewage water and clean the affected areas. We use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ure your property is safe and healthy for your family or employees.
Step 3: Drying and Disinfecting
Once the sewage water is removed and the area is cleaned, we use specialized equipment to dry the affected areas. We also disinfect the space to prevent bacterial growth and ensure your property is safe and healthy.

Sewage Water Removal Cost in Acton, MA
The cost of sewage water removal in Acton, MA, varies dep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Get a free estimate from our team to find out the best course of action for your property.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Containment | $500 – $2,500 | The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age. |
| Extraction and Cleaning |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ed. |
| Drying and Disinfecting |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ed. |
| Equipment Rental | $500 – $2,000 | The type and duration of equipment rental needed. |
| Disposal Fees | $100 – $500 | The type and amount of waste disposed of. |

Common Questions About Sewage Water Removal
Q: What causes sewage water damage?
A: Sewage water damage can be caused by a variety of factors, including burst pipes, sewage backups, and heavy rainfall. Preventative maintenance can help prevent these issues, but sometimes they can still occur unexpectedly.
Q: How long does sewage water removal take?
A: The length of time it takes to complete sewage water removal depends on the severity and size of the affected area. Our team works efficiently to reduce disruption to your daily life, but we also focus on a thorough and effective cleanup.
Q: Is sewage water removal covered by insurance?
A: In most cases, sewage water damage is covered by homeowners insurance. Check your policy to see what’s covered and what’s not. Our team will work with your insurance provider to ensure a smooth claims process.
Q: How do I prevent sewage water damage?
A: Preventative maintenance is key to preventing sewage water damage. Regularly inspect your pipes and drains, and address any issues quickly. Also, keep your gutters clean and ensure your sump pump is working properly.
